linux解压命令不能用
-
如果你无法使用Linux解压命令,可能有以下几个可能的原因和解决方法:
1. 命令错误:请确保你输入的解压命令正确。在Linux中,常用的解压命令是tar或zip命令。例如,解压tar格式的压缩文件可以使用以下命令:tar -zxvf 文件名.tar.gz。解压zip格式的压缩文件可以使用以下命令:unzip 文件名.zip。如果你确保命令正确,但仍然无法运行,请尝试下一种解决方法。
2. 命令不存在:有时候,解压命令可能不存在于你的系统中。你可以通过使用以下命令来检查命令是否存在:whereis tar 或 whereis unzip。如果命令不存在,你可以尝试安装相应的软件包来获取解压命令。在Debian 或 Ubuntu系统中,你可以使用apt-get命令来安装:sudo apt-get install tar 或 sudo apt-get install unzip。在其他Linux发行版中,可以使用相应的软件包管理器来安装。
3. 权限问题:如果你没有足够的权限来运行解压命令,则无法成功解压文件。你可以尝试使用sudo命令来获取管理员权限并运行解压命令。例如:sudo tar -zxvf 文件名.tar.gz。输入你的密码后,命令将以管理员身份运行。
4. 文件损坏:如果压缩文件本身损坏或不完整,解压命令可能无法正常工作。尝试重新下载文件,确保文件完整无损坏。
5. 磁盘空间问题:如果你的磁盘空间不足,解压命令可能无法将文件解压缩到指定的目录中。请确保你有足够的可用空间来解压文件。
如果你仍然无法使用解压命令,请提供具体的错误提示信息,以便我们提供更准确的解决方案。
2年前 -
如果在Linux系统中无法使用解压命令,可能是由于以下几个原因导致的:
1. 命令不存在:首先,确保你输入的解压命令正确且完整。常用的解压命令包括tar、gzip、zip等。如果输入的命令有误,系统会提示“命令未找到”的错误信息。这时,可以使用which命令来查看该命令是否存在于系统路径中。例如,输入“which tar”命令会显示tar命令的安装路径。
2. 命令未安装:如果输入的解压命令正确但系统提示未找到该命令,很有可能是该命令未被安装。在Linux中,大多数解压命令并不是默认安装的,需要手动安装。可以通过包管理器来安装解压命令。以Debian/Ubuntu系统为例,可以使用apt-get命令来安装需要的软件包。例如,使用“sudo apt-get install tar”命令来安装tar命令。
3. 用户权限不足:有些解压命令需要管理员权限才能正常运行。如果你当前使用的是普通用户账号,可能会遇到权限不足的问题。可以尝试使用sudo命令来以管理员身份运行解压命令。例如,使用“sudo tar -xvf file.tar”命令来解压文件。在输入sudo命令后,会要求输入管理员账号的密码。
4. 文件格式不支持:不同的解压命令支持不同的文件格式,如果你使用的是一个不被支持的文件格式,解压命令可能会失败。在解压文件之前,了解文件的格式,并使用对应的解压命令进行解压。例如,使用tar命令来解压tar格式的文件,使用gunzip命令来解压gzip格式的文件,使用unzip命令来解压zip格式的文件等。
5. 文件损坏或不完整:最后,如果无论使用何种解压命令都无法成功解压文件,可能是因为文件本身已经损坏或者不完整。可以尝试重新下载或者获取无损的文件进行解压。
如果你排除了以上的原因,还是无法使用解压命令,可以考虑进行系统重新安装或者尝试其他解压工具来解决问题。
2年前 -
对于Linux系统中的文件解压命令,通常使用的是tar和zip命令。
1. 使用tar命令解压文件:
“`
tar -zxvf filename.tar.gz
“`
解释:
– -z:表示使用gzip压缩算法解压文件;
– -x:表示解压文件;
– -v:表示显示解压的详细信息;
– -f:表示指定待解压的文件。将”filename.tar.gz”替换为你要解压的文件名。
2. 使用zip命令解压文件:
“`
unzip filename.zip
“`
解释:
将”filename.zip”替换为你要解压的文件名。这些命令使用前需要确保系统已经安装了相应的软件包。如果你无法运行这些命令,可能是以下几个原因导致的:
1. 没有安装相应的软件包:请确保系统中已安装tar和zip软件包。可以使用以下命令进行安装:
“`
sudo apt-get install tar zip
“`
如果你使用的是其他Linux发行版,请根据具体的包管理工具来安装软件包。2. 命令路径错误:请确认命令的路径是否正确。你可以使用以下命令来查找tar和zip命令的位置:
“`
which tar
which zip
“`
这将显示命令所在的完整路径。如果路径不正确,可以使用绝对路径执行命令,如:
“`
/usr/bin/tar -zxvf filename.tar.gz
/usr/bin/unzip filename.zip
“`如果你在执行命令时仍然遇到问题,建议提供错误信息和具体的操作步骤,以便更好地帮助你解决。
2年前